Not only is the locking wrong but the function is more complex than it needs to be. The function is meant to calculate (and dget) the next entry in the list of directories contained in the root of an autofs mount point (an autofs indirect mount to be precise). The main problem was that the d_lock of the owner of the list was not being taken when walking the list, which lead to list corruption under load. The only other lock that needs to be taken is against the next dentry candidate so it can be checked for usability. When this happens the first expiry check on a mountpoint dentry in autofs_expire_indirect() sees a mountpoint dentry with a higher than minimal reference count. Consequently the dentry is condidered busy and the actual expiry check is never done. This particular check was originally meant as an optimisation to detect a path walk in progress but with the addition of rcu-walk it can be ineffective anyway. Removing the test allows automounts to expire again since the actual expire check doesn't rely on the dentry reference count. When creating directories and symlinks default the uid and gid of the mount requester to the global root uid and gid. autofs4_wait will update these fields when a mount is requested. When generating autofsv5 packets report the uid and gid of the mount requestor in user namespace of the process that opened the pipe, reporting unmapped uids and gids as overflowuid and overflowgid. In autofs_dev_ioctl_requester return the uid and gid of the last mount requester converted into the calling processes user namespace. When the uid or gid don't map return overflowuid and overflowgid as appropriate, allowing failure to find a mount requester to be distinguished from failure to map a mount requester. The uid and gid mount options specifying the user and group of the root autofs inode are converted into kuid and kgid as they are parsed defaulting to the current uid and current gid of the process that mounts autofs. Mounting of autofs for the present remains confined to processes in the initial user namespace. Cc: Ian Kent Acked-by: Serge Hallyn Signed-off-by: Eric W. This can also happen if there is a file handle leak in a user space automounting application. This happens because, when a ioctl control file handle is opened on the mount, a cursor dentry is created which causes list_empty() to see the dentry as non-empty. Since there is a case where listing the directory of these dentrys is needed, the use of dcache_dir_*() functions for .open() and .release() is needed. Consequently simple_empty() must be used instead of list_empty() when checking for an empty directory.
